Output 56c85946b190129775eec2ea8419900bc795bc6cbc4a42433487754bc0a64803: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9165918614061b543c621a5d6ac62a5994ed60bd OP_EQUAL
address
3EwoaTa7qLM17WwuCTzsLgLx39qt8HpJa9
transaction
56c85946b190129775eec2ea8419900bc795bc6cbc4a42433487754bc0a64803
spent
true